The cousin of Russian president Vladimir Putin plans to build an international port close to the Norwegian border, according to media reports.
Igor Putin, who is vice president of Master Bank, plans to invest in development of the Murmansk Transport Hub by establishing an international port in Pechenga Bay, 60 kilometers from Murmansk, said the Barents Sea Observer.
A feasibility study has been prepared and 2,500 hectares of land had been rented for the project, Putin reportedly told the Kommersant. He said potential investors, including the Sultan of Oman, are been evaluated.
